I have tried FRAPS and indeed it causes quite a slowdown.
We choose to record from video-out; more hassle but it is not something
we do very often.

Alen: re saving fixed-rate frames, yes I have done that in the past to record
character animation loops and works very well. Sadly we don't have any
demo record-playback mechanism at the moment so we can't use it for
recording gameplay.
